Understanding the Ogee Edge
An ogee edge is a type of edge profile used on countertops that features an “S” shape. This shape combines a concave curve with a convex curve, creating a profile that is both intricate and visually appealing. The ogee edge is often used to add a touch of elegance and formality to countertops, making it a popular choice in high-end kitchens and bathrooms.
History and Origins of the Ogee Edge
The ogee design has a rich history that dates back to ancient architecture. The term “ogee” is derived from the French word “ogive,” which means a pointed arch. In medieval architecture, ogee arches were common in Gothic cathedrals and other grand structures. The ogee profile later transitioned into decorative arts and furniture design, eventually becoming a popular choice for countertop edges.

Materials Suitable for Ogee Edge Countertops
Ogee edges can be applied to a variety of countertop materials. Some materials are particularly well-suited due to their properties and ease of fabrication:
-
Granite: Granite is a popular choice for ogee edges due to its durability and natural beauty. The stone’s hardness allows for precise cuts, and its variety of colors and patterns can enhance the intricate curves of the ogee profile.
-
Marble: Marble’s luxurious appearance makes it an excellent choice for ogee edges. However, marble is softer than granite and can be more susceptible to scratches and etching, requiring careful maintenance.
-
Quartz: Quartz is a versatile material that can be fabricated to mimic the look of natural stone. It is non-porous and resistant to stains, making it a practical choice for ogee edges in kitchens and bathrooms.
-
Solid Surface Materials: Materials like Corian can also be used for ogee edges. These materials are easy to work with and can be seamlessly joined, allowing for intricate edge profiles without visible seams.
-
Wood: For a unique and warm appearance, wood countertops can also feature ogee edges. Wood adds a natural, rustic charm, although it requires regular maintenance to prevent damage from moisture and heat.
Installation Techniques for Ogee Edge Countertops
Creating an ogee edge requires precision and skill. Here’s a detailed look at the installation process:
-
Measurement and Planning: Accurate measurements are crucial for ensuring the countertop fits perfectly. This includes taking into account overhangs and any cutouts for sinks or appliances.
-
Selecting the Profile: The depth and complexity of the ogee profile should be chosen based on the overall design of the space and the homeowner’s preference.
-
Cutting the Material: The chosen material is cut to the desired dimensions. For stone countertops, diamond-tipped saws are
used to ensure precise cuts. For wood and solid surfaces, different saws and routers are employed.
-
Shaping the Ogee Edge: The ogee edge profile is created using specialized router bits designed for the “S” shape of the ogee. This step requires a steady hand and careful attention to detail to achieve a smooth, even edge.
-
Sanding and Polishing: Once the ogee profile is shaped, the edges are sanded to remove any roughness. For stone materials, multiple grades of diamond sanding pads are used to polish the edge to a high shine. For wood, finer sandpapers are used to achieve a smooth finish.
-
Sealing (if necessary): For porous materials like granite and marble, sealing the edge helps protect it from stains and moisture. This step ensures the longevity and durability of the countertop.
-
Installation: The countertop is carefully installed, with the ogee edge prominently displayed. Proper support and precise alignment are crucial to maintaining the integrity and appearance of the ogee profile.

Maintenance and Care of Ogee Edge Countertops
Proper maintenance is essential to keep ogee edge countertops looking beautiful and functioning well. Here are some tips for caring for different materials:
-
Granite: Regularly clean granite countertops with a mild detergent and water. Avoid using harsh chemicals that can damage the sealant. Periodically reseal the granite to protect against stains and moisture. Be mindful of placing hot pots and pans directly on the surface to avoid thermal shock.
-
Marble: Marble is more susceptible to staining and etching, so use a pH-neutral cleaner and avoid acidic substances like vinegar and citrus. Sealing the marble regularly helps protect it from stains. Use coasters and trivets to prevent scratches and etching.
-
Quartz: Quartz countertops are non-porous and resistant to stains, making them relatively low-maintenance. Clean them with mild soap and water. Avoid using abrasive cleaners or pads that can scratch the surface.
-
Solid Surface Materials: Solid surfaces like Corian are easy to clean with mild soap and water. They can be buffed to remove minor scratches and restore the finish. Avoid placing hot items directly on the surface to prevent damage.
-
Wood: Wooden countertops require regular sealing or oiling to protect against moisture and stains. Clean with a damp cloth and mild soap, and avoid using excessive water. Sand and refinish the surface periodically to maintain its appearance.
